Based off the novel "Look Who's Back", where Hitler wakes up in 2011 and tries to convince everyone he actually is who he is - a film is being made where the title character is put into real life situations, much like Borat.
"An Open Secret", a documentary that looks into sexual abuse in Hollywood, was set to screen at the Doc NYC festival before it was canceled last minute.

The Grateful Dead turn 50 next year and to celebrate the occasion, they’ll release a career-spanning documentary directed by Amir Bar-Lev, who directed "The Tillman Story" and "My Kid Could Paint That".
